How Hierarchy System Functions
Through its unique ladder program, LendUp brings consumers a chance to lower their prices with every loan purchase. Consumers just who get to the top of the steps can reduce the APR on financing substantially.
Whenever you make an application for a short loan through LendUp, the most you’ll obtain are $250 (can vary greatly by condition). If you’re given the borrowed funds, you set about off from inside the gold level. You’ve got 1 month to really make the full cost, and then upfront toward Gold level.
Within the silver tier, you can easily acquire whenever $255. It is possible to make numerous payments from the mortgage plus annual rate of interest will probably be lower.
Any time you achieve the Platinum level, you’ll use to $400. On top of that, your repayments are reported for the significant credit reporting agencies which, if you make on-time money, can really help your credit rating.
Along the way, LendUp offers incentive points for taking informative instruction and mentioning family. This can help go you to definitely top of the sections quicker and qualify you for less yearly rate.

Program Techniques
Trying to get that loan from LendUp functions like other lenders – your fill in a brief application online that also includes your own contact info, banking facts, societal protection numbers, and proof of money.
LendUp doesn’t would a hard extract of credit score rating, but it does need confirm which you have the capability to payback the loan, so it need to discover a copy of your paystub or a banking account report showing immediate build up.
In case you are authorized for a financial loan, the resources could be utilized in their checking account within 15 minutes for another fee; normally, you could expect them within one working day.
